At first, it may not look too impressive, but a small twist would change Yuuta's life once again, like when he was a child. After the accident that took both his sister and brother-in-law's lives, his nieces were about to be separated from each other, as each one of them would live with their closest relatives.

The actually imature, still, kind decision of taking all the girls away to live together, on his apartment, seemed the best way. However, Yuuta had just begun college and worked only for his own keep. Would he ever be able to look out for everyone, work harder and go well with his studies?

A lot of problems will be getting on their way, but the new Takanashi family has strong bounds and will stay united until the end... Friends will help on difficult moments and Yuuta will struggle to make everyone happy... That's what it's all about...

They had a really interesting development and not only their personalities, but their appearance as well are really distinctive. First, we have Yuuta, a boy that is turning into a man and gets into all this mess just by following his heart, proving that a emotions and kindness are deep characteristics from his mature personality. His senpai, Raika, a serious woman, is just adorable and her skills at cooking, combined with a mature appearance, make her look as a real mother.

Talking about the girls, both Sora and Miu have absolutely no blood relation with Yuuta. Despite that, not only them, but Hina as well show affection just like a real daughter would. Sora is the one interested on Yuuta. Being a sensible and strong-willed girl makes her the most responsible amoung the girls. Miu is the middle sister, energetic and cheering, always trying to make everyone smile. And Hina... She is just the most authentical reference of a sweet, cute and lovely little girl... The way she talks, moves and acts makes her very popular amoung anyone nearby.
